The Wuxi Grand Theater boasts a distinctive form, resembling eight ‘wings’ of a butterfly perched by the city’s waterfront when viewed from above. Both its exterior and interior decorations utilize advanced materials from both domestic and international sources. The theater extensively employs glass curtain walls, and bamboo has been used in place of wood for flooring, seating, and walls. Five of the ‘leaf’ sections cover the main auditorium, which can accommodate over 1700 spectators, while the remaining three sections cover the multifunctional performance hall, capable of seating more than 700 spectators. The main entrance hall is situated between the two sets of ‘leaves’, with a glass roof that unites them. This arrangement successfully divides the building into two parts, one facing the Jinshi Road main entrance on the south side of the city, and the other facing the future subway entrance. The main entrance road on the south side of the building will have two entrances leading to the ground-floor public parking area, coach parking area, and taxi waiting area. There are two walkways encircling the building on the ground floor and a 6-meter-high pedestal, with an additional lakeside walkway along the lake.
